FAQ

Why one line? Because seven goals is zero goals. The Sanskrit sankalpa is a vow short enough to remember when you're frightened.

Who writes my intention? A model trained on your last 7 days of journals + calendar + season (Mercury cycle, your birthday proximity, your week's themes). At launch we're hand-tuning every line for the first 1000 users.

What if I don't agree with today's intention? Tap once to swap. The app learns. After 14 days the lines feel uncannily yours.

Is this a journal app? No. It's the opposite of journaling: journaling is reflection on past. Sankalpa is declaration of future. The evening recollection is the bridge.

How is this different from KARMA? KARMA is a ledger (what came in, what went out, the running balance of your deeds). INTENT is forward — what you choose today, before the day chooses for you. They're complements, not overlaps.

Will my intention be public? Never by default. The share-card is opt-in per intention.

Pre-render spec

A nightly script (crystallize.py) runs at 5:50 AM:

1. Inputs: last 7 days of journal entries (sentiment + recurring nouns), today's calendar (key meetings, birthdays, anniversaries), season vector (lunar phase, Mercury cycle, day-of-quarter).

2. Themes detected: for Harnoor today → visibility, founder-vulnerability, family-pull, build-momentum.

3. Line generation: Claude prompt with constraint: ≤12 words, second-person inner voice, present tense, choice verb, no shoulds.

4. Sigil: procedurally drawn SVG from the line's first letters mapped onto a sacred-geometry seed. Hand-drawn aesthetic, single rose stroke.

5. Mid-day prompt: template-filled at 11:42 AM (timestamp varies ±20min based on the user's calendar quiet zone).

6. Evening recollection draft: 100-word template with three blanks, filled at 8:50 PM with that day's check-in answer + one calendar event title.

7. Storage: s3://innerverse-voice-scratch/sadhana/intent/users/{uid}/{date}.json.

For the demo, all of this is hard-coded for Harnoor on May 7, 2026.
